As mentioned above, the three main ingredients to the original poutine recipe were French fries and cheese curds topped with brown gravy. However, these days there are many variations and exotic options to this dish – meats and veggies add-on options, sauce that replaces the cheese curds and gravy, and Asian-fusion.

But there’s one item that is irreplaceable and that is the French fries.

1. Nom Nom Nom Poutine

Address: 707 Dundas St W, Toronto, ON M5T 2W6 / AKA – Market 707
Phone: 647-636-0707

It’s true what they say about, “don’t judge a book by its cover”. This retrofitted shipping container is where you can find one of Toronto’s most amazing poutine.

Specializing in only poutine, Nom Nom Nom Poutine offers 7 different items on their menu with one being a vegetarian option.

Their poutine is not too greasy and the well-seasoned toppings – pulled pork, smoked meat, and spicy chicken, compliments the poutine flawlessly with their savoury flavours. Together with the squeaky cheese curds, which doesn’t feel rubbery at all, and the delicious gravy – it’s perfect.

For the meat lovers, the option of adding bacon as an enhancer is available which is highly recommended.

This poutine is best enjoyed while it’s still piping hot and crispy. Not saying getting take-out is bad, but the fries will start to get soggy due to the steam being trapped inside while it’s enroute. So, to enjoy their poutine to the fullest, it’s best to have it after it’s prepared.

Over at Nom Nom Nom Poutine, their poutine are priced reasonable, gives considerable portions, and service with a smile. That’s just superb!

5. Lady Marmalade

Address: 265 Broadview Ave, Toronto, ON M4M 2G8
Phone: 647-351-7645

Have a morning itch for poutine but can’t find a restaurant opened early enough to serve that, then Lady Marmalade got you covered.

To those saying you shouldn’t have poutine for breakfast because it’s not healthy – meh. We don’t like to follow the rules. Why should you limit yourself? Food that you enjoy, you should be able to have it whenever you want – providing you could find a place opened when your cravings kick-in.

Available at Lady Marmalade is their A.M. POUTINE. Their home cut fries with cheese curds topped with miso gravy or hollandaise is a fulfilling meal. There’s also the option to add poached eggs, pulled pork, bacon, or braised beef which when added could elevate the overall poutine experience.

However, this place could get busy at times as it’s quite popular. They are only opened every day from 8:30 AM to 2:30 PM and the average wait time is about 30 minutes. So, if you arrive there after 2PM and it’s busy, you may not get served.
